Thanks to the many local residents who showed up for the Rotary Club of Ladner Rotary Shred A Thon on a sunny, warm April 5, 2025, the Rotary-sponsored food pantry program at Delta Secondary School for families needing a hand up and the South Delta Food Bank will benefit from the proceeds of just under $4,000.
 
Seven members of Ladner Rotary and one member of the club's Interact Club at Delta Secondary School unloaded boxes and bags of paper for shredding on the spot by a Shred-Wise truck on the property behind Eastlink, off Ladner Trunk Road.
